Walker Wetlands

Concession 10, Part Lot 11
Concession 10, Part Lot 12

158.0 acres total

Geographic Township of Derby, now Township of Georgian Bluffs​

          This property, located at the headwaters of the Pottawatomi River, was purchased in 1996 from Robert and Shirley Walker. It encompasses a wetland and retired farm pasture that support a diverse array of resident and migratory wildlife species. Adjacent to a 78-acre parcel owned by the Grey Sauble Conservation Authority, this area presents an excellent opportunity for a joint project to enhance its ecological value.

          The Sydenham Conservation Foundation is currently preparing a master plan for the Walker Wetlands. This plan aims to enhance wildlife habitat while considering existing agricultural uses on surrounding lands, ensuring a balanced approach to conservation and land management.
